One of the core principles of ethical jewellery manufacturing in the UK is responsible sourcing. Ethical manufacturers carefully select suppliers who adhere to strict standards for environmental protection and human rights. This includes the use of conflict-free diamonds, responsibly sourced coloured gemstones, and certified suppliers that follow international ethical guidelines. Many UK manufacturers also offer lab-grown diamonds as an alternative, providing the same brilliance and durability with a significantly reduced environmental footprint.
Recycled precious metals play a crucial role in ethical jewellery production. Ethical jewellery manufacturers in the UK commonly use recycled gold, silver, and platinum, which reduces the need for new mining and minimises environmental damage. Recycled metals meet the same purity and quality standards as newly mined materials and are fully compliant with UK hallmarking regulations. This approach supports a circular economy and helps reduce the overall carbon footprint of jewellery manufacturing.
Transparency and regulation are key strengths of UK-based ethical jewellery manufacturers. All precious metal jewellery produced in the UK must be independently tested and hallmarked by official UK assay offices. This hallmark guarantees metal purity and authenticity, offering reassurance to both brands and consumers. Ethical manufacturers often go beyond legal requirements by providing detailed information about sourcing, materials, and production processes.

Ethical practices also extend to labour and working conditions. Jewellery manufacturers in the UK operate under strict employment laws that ensure fair wages, safe working environments, and skilled training opportunities. By choosing a UK ethical jewellery manufacturer, brands and clients support local craftsmanship and ethical employment while maintaining high production standards.
Innovation plays an important role in ethical jewellery manufacturing. Advanced technologies such as CAD design, 3D printing, and precision casting help reduce material waste and improve efficiency. These technologies allow manufacturers to optimise designs before production, ensuring minimal excess metal usage. Combined with traditional hand-finishing techniques, they result in jewellery that is both responsibly made and beautifully crafted.
Ethical jewellery manufacturers in the UK also support bespoke and small-batch production. This approach reduces overproduction and waste while allowing clients to create meaningful, personalised jewellery. Another advantage of working with an ethical jewellery manufacturer in the UK is reduced environmental impact through local production. Manufacturing within the UK shortens supply chains, lowers transportation emissions, and improves oversight across the entire production process. Clients benefit from clear communication, reliable lead times, and greater involvement in the creation of their jewellery.
